We are making this task easier for you by comparing two excellent middle schools: Harwood Junior High School and Euless Junior High School. We compiled relevant data for you to be able to make an informed decision. Both schools are under the jurisdiction of the HURST-EULESS-BEDFORD ISD.
Harwood Junior High School’s regular student population is 1,024 with a 17.1 students/teacher ratio. The student population at Euless Junior High School is 1,075 students and a 16.4 students/teacher ratio.
Harwood Junior High School performed excellent to earn a State accountability rating of A (90-100) based on three domains: student achievement, school progress and closing the gaps. Scores are scaled from 0 to 100 to align with letter grades. The school scored 92 in student achievement, 91 in school progress and 93 in closing performance gaps. It scored 92 overall in post-secondary readiness, a broad term that refers to student preparedness to undertake multiple pathways after graduation, or specifically, their preparedness for college education.
On the other hand, Euless Junior High School also performed excellent to earn a State accountability rating of A. The school posted 84 in student achievement, 91 in school progress, 90 in closing performance gaps and 91 overall in post-secondary readiness.

A distinction designation acknowledges districts and campuses for outstanding achievement based on the outcomes of several performance indicators. Distinction designations are awarded for achievement in several areas and are based on performance relative to a group of campuses of similar type, size, grade span, and student demographics.
It is in this area where the two schools differ. Harwood Junior High School’s six out of seven distinctions are in Reading/English Language Arts (ELA), Mathematics, Social Studies, post-secondary, with 25% student progress and 25% closing performance gaps. Euless Junior High School's seven out of seven distinctions are in Reading/English Language Arts (ELA), Mathematics, Science, Social Studies, post-secondary, with 25% student progress and 25% closing performance gaps.

Based on Racial/Ethnic Groups, Whites or Caucasians comprise the biggest group at Harwood Junior High School. They make up for 34.38% of student population, followed by Hispanics (28.22%), African Americans (17.77%), Asians (10.16%), Two or More Races (8.11%) and Native Americans (0.10%).
The student population at Euless Junior High School is also predominantly by African Americans at 33.12%, followed by Hispanics (30.42%), Whites or Caucasians (13.40%), Asians (10.98%), Two or More Races (5.49%) and Native Americans (0.28%).
Based on household incomes, the Harwood Junior High School’s economically disadvantaged students is significantly lower at 43.75% compared to 74.60% at Euless Junior High School.
In terms of Limited English Proficiency (LEP), a term used in the United States that refers to a person who is not fluent in the English Language, mainly because it is not their native language, Harwood Junior High School has 128 English Language Learners or ELLS or about 12.50% of student population. Euless Junior High School has significantly more ELLs at 237 or about 22.05% of student population.
Harwood Junior High School’s bilingual students comprise 12.01%, gifted and talented students, 11.82%, while 14.75% are in the special education program. Euless Junior High School bilingual students comprise 20.09%, gifted and talented students, 4.74%, and 11.91% are in the special education program.

Harwood Junior High School's 59 teachers have been working at the campus for an average of 5.4 years with individual teaching experience averaging 10.2 years. Teachers at Euless Junior High School, numbering 65 teachers, have been serving the school for an average of 6.4 years with individual teaching experience averaging 11.2 years.
Of its teaching staff, Harwood Junior High School has one teacher only serving the school for over 30 years, has eight teachers serving the school for 20-30 years, 16 teachers have worked for 11-20 years, ten teachers have worked for 6-10 years, while 22 teachers have been serving the school for over 1-5 years, including four beginning teachers. Euless Junior High School has one teacher only serving the school for over 30 years, has nine teachers serving the school for 20-30 years, 16 teachers have worked for 11-20 years, 18 teachers have worked for 6-10 years, while 15 teachers have been serving the school for over 1-5 years, including six beginning teachers.
In both schools, female teachers outnumber the male teachers. At Harwood Junior High School there are 41 female teachers and 18 male teachers. Of its teaching staff, eight special education teachers are being assisted by 11 teachers aides or paraprofessionals. In addition to its teaching staff, the school has three staff members in the school administration department and four more working as school support staff.
At Euless Junior High School there are 44 female teachers and 20 male teachers. Of its teaching staff, three special education teachers are being assisted by seven teachers aides or paraprofessionals. In addition to its teaching staff, the school has four staff members in the school administration department and six more working as school support staff.
